RATED X (formerly LEGACY X), the new band featuring legendary vocalist Joe Lynn Turner (RAINBOW, DEEP PURPLE, YNGWIE MALMSTEEN), drummer Carmine Appice (VANILLA FUDGE, CACTUS, MOTHER'S ARMY), bassist Tony Franklin (THE FIRM, BLUE MURDER) and guitarist Karl Cochran (JOE LYNN TURNER, NUCLEAR ASSAULT), will release its eponymously titled debut album on November 7 in Europe and November 11 in the U.S. via Frontiers. Cochran joined RATED X as the replacement for Jeff Watson (NIGHT RANGER, MOTHER'S ARMY) who himself became involved with the group following the departure of Bruce Kulick (KISS, GRAND FUNK RAILROAD). Kulick was unable to commit to the new project due to his heavy touring schedule with GRAND FUNK RAILROAD.Joe Lynn Turner, Carmine Appice and Jeff Watson previously played together in MOTHER'S ARMY, the 1990s hard rock "supergroup" which released three albums before splitting up in 1998.MOTHER'S ARMY's full-length CDs — "Mother's Army" (1993), "Planet Earth" (1997) and "Fire On The Moon" (1998) — were re-released as a special 3CD digipak set, "The Complete Discography", in May 2011.
